The Impact of Ability on Game Outcomes


In the world of gambling games, ability plays a key role in determining the results, especially in activities where tactics and choices are paramount. For instance, in poker, players must analyze rivals, calculate probabilities, and make strategic bets to maximize their chances of succeeding. Unlike activities that rely purely on chance, such as slot machines or the roulette wheel, poker demands an understanding of both the rules and the psychology of other participants, making skill a critical component of success.


Additional skill-based activities, like blackjack, also highlight the importance of player expertise. Understanding of basic strategy, card counting, and when to hit or stand can significantly influence the casino advantage. A proficient 21 player can lower this edge and boost their odds of winning over time. This contrasts with activities that do not permit for such tactical play, demonstrating how the level of skill directly affects the possibility for favorable results.


Additionally, even within games deemed primarily luck-based, like craps, the decisions made by gamblers can influence their overall success. Choosing the right bets, comprehending the likelihoods of different results, and controlling one’s funds are essential factors that can enhance a player’s experience and results. Thus, while luck remains a factor in gambling, skill can significantly influence how efficiently participants navigate these settings, leading to more positive outcomes.


Strategies for Skillful Play in Casinos


To thrive in casino games, players must develop a robust comprehension of the rules and odds involved in every game. This essential knowledge enables individuals to make informed decisions, especially in skill-based games like poker and blackjack. Familiarizing oneself with game tactics, such as card counting in blackjack or recognizing wagering trends in Texas Hold’em, can significantly enhance a player’s chances of winning. Practicing these strategies through mock games or low-risk games allows players to hone their skills without putting substantial amounts of cash at risk.


A further key strategy is money management. Players should create a spending limit before entering the casino and stick to it rigorously. This involves deciding how much they are prepared to lose and imposing restrictions on how much they will wager in every gaming session. By keeping a controlled approach to spending, players can maintain their play and reduce the risk of major losses. Additionally, pausing can help preserve a clear mind and prevent rash decisions that often lead to bad gameplay.
